S. 745 (112th)

A bill to amend title 38, United States Code, to protect certain veterans who would otherwise be subject to a reduction in educational assistance benefits, and for other purposes.

Summary

Makes the amount payable for programs of education at nonpublic institutions of higher education pursued by individuals enrolled in the Department of Veterans Affairs (VA) post-9/11 educational assistance program (post-9/11 program) during the period beginning on August 1, 2011, and ending on December 31, 2014, the lesser of: (1) the established charges for that program; (2) the established charges payable under a VA maximum payments table published on October 27, 2010; or (3) the amount for the previous academic year, increased by the authorized annual percentage increase.
